I have all of those, if you can wait till much later tonight or the weekend to get one.
Deinos are pretty easy to find though. Just run around the first floor of victory road, there's actually about a 20% chance of finding them.
You can find the DeepSeaScale on route 13, just laying around in a pokeball I think.
You can also find a Cryogonal in Twist Mountain, but it's a 1% chance any season that isn't winter.
